Tasrif Khan has demanded justice for the murder of Sharif Osman Hadi.

The murder of Sharif Osman Hadi, an independent candidate for Dhaka-8 constituency in the 13th National Parliament election and spokesperson of Inqilab Mancha, is being discussed across the country. Popular singer Tasrif Khan has been vocal on social media regarding this incident. In one Facebook post after another, he has not only expressed grief, but also protested in strong language against the culture of impunity. The singer has posted one after another on Facebook. In that vein, Tasrif Khan reacted in a new post on Wednesday (January 14). There, he wrote, "Regretfully, our brother Abrar and Hadi gave their lives for an unfaithful nation." He also wrote in the comment box of the post, "Those of you who remained silent demanding justice for the murder of our brother Hadi, this silence will one day become black for you too." This post and comment by Tasrif Khan have already received a huge response on social media. Many people see his statement as a brave, timely and protesting voice. It is worth noting that on December 12, miscreants opened fire on Sharif Osman Hadi in the Box Culvert area of ​​Bijaynagar in the capital. Hadi, who was seriously injured in the gunshot wound, was rushed to Dhaka Medical College Hospital (DMCH). Later, he was transferred to Evercare Hospital. Although Sharif Osman Hadi was taken to Singapore on December 15 for advanced treatment, he died on the night of December 18 while undergoing treatment there.

The body of the deceased Sharif Osman Hadi was brought to the country on the evening of December 19. His funeral was held at the South Plaza of the Jatiya Sangsad Bhaban on the afternoon of December 20. Lakhs of people attended the funeral. Later, he was buried at the premises of Dhaka University Central Mosque and next to the grave of national poet Kazi Nazrul Islam.
